Use regular or high mileage oil and change once a year.

The biggest thing you get from Syn oil in most cars is being able to go more miles on it. In your case you are hitting a time limit before the milage.

My understanding is that synthetic oil is more stable. This allows it to last for more miles AND more time. For the minor price difference (and it really is minor) I feel that synthetic engine oil is worth it.
